 Actually, not really. It's the obvious....B-B-Barry Bonds is my topic of choice.

 In case the cave you habitate doesn't get basic cable or you have not spoken to anyone today....B-B-Barry stumbled over the Hammer's cherished record sometime while we were sleeping. Bad things usually happen then.  I am disappointed.

Disappointed that B-B-Barry did it.  Anyone that chooses to believe this numchuk has not used performance enhancers is totally oblivious and is also probably working for the Bush administration.

Disappointed in the MLB commissioner.  How many times can one person flip-flop? I mean John Kerry was getting annoyed with Bud. I will say this, I think the Commissioner of baseball should be there. Let's get this out in the open and smack it around some.  The Commissioner is employed by MLB. His job is full of ceremonious tasks.  His obligation should be there for the "big events" that happen under his watch.  Whether he agrees, approves, or has no opinion, he should be there.  What I am disappointed in is Bud's constant waffling.  Here's hoping that the man finds a spine in his next life.  How's that for a zen approach?

Disappointed in Hank Aaron.  I know this one will really set off the fireworks. But, after all of the talk about how he was not going to attend the "moment", that he silently and stoicly disapproved of B-B-Barry, he sends a video message congratulating him.  Hank come on.  Although according to Pedro Gomez of ESPN this message was "negotiated" over a week ago? I'm not sure what that means.

Lastly, I know that I'm far from alone in this tepid view of B-B-Barry.  Why do we root against him? My pacifist wife was hoping for his doom, I heard priests and rabbi's praying for Devine Intervention.  I have considered this.  We dislike Barry for two main reasons; 1) He's B-B-Barry.  Hard to cheer for a man that is so sarcastic, egotistical, and selfish.  He comes just a hair short of saying "I'm Barry Bonds and I'm better than you, all of you." The rumors, inuenndo, books, and mistresses don't help his cause much.  Hank Aaron played in an era where teamates couldn't eat and sleep in the same places because of skin color.  Barry lays claim to oppression and pain because he grew up the child of a highly paid major leaguer. 2) Obviously Mark McGuire's star has fallen in recent years, but you would root for him because during his career he was a likeable guy.  Played hard, worked hard, he was a players' player.  I doubt that could be said for Bonds.  So while San Francisco yuks it up and basks in his glory....the rest of the payin' customers cringe.  Last Saturday evening, while I was walking out of PNC Park in Pittsburgh, the PA announcer informed the crowd of B-B-Barry's matching Hank's record.  The collective boo's spoke volumes.  Here's hoping that this once hallowed record gone cheap will be eclipsed as cheaply soon.
